What Panama City's zoning may allow for an ADU
Panama City permits an 'accessory apartment' (granny flat) in any district that allows residential uses, capped at 60% of the primary home's habitable floor area (no fixed square-foot limit), one per lot. The code does not restrict renting or require owner-occupancy, but confirm both with the city before relying on it.
Zoning allowance
An accessory apartment is permitted in any Panama City zoning district that allows residential uses, limited to one per residential lot; mobile homes may not be used as an accessory apartment (ULDC Sec. 110-3.B).
Size limits
Panama City caps an accessory apartment at 60% of the primary structure's habitable square footage, with no fixed square-foot maximum (ULDC Sec. 110-3.B.3). Units within required setback areas are limited to 14 ft in height (11 ft if within 3 ft of a property line).

Rental / occupancy
Panama City's code does not address renting an accessory apartment and does not impose an owner-occupancy requirement — it is a full dwelling unit, but confirm rental treatment with the city, as short-term/vacation rentals may be governed separately.

ADU Size Examples (60% of Primary)
| Primary Home Size | Max ADU Size |
|---|---|
| 1,200 sq ft | 720 sq ft |
| 1,800 sq ft | 1,080 sq ft |
| 2,400 sq ft | 1,440 sq ft |
Formula applies to floor area of primary dwelling. Verify exact measurement with Panama City Planning.
